About Stinna

Stinna, a Latin name, originates from "Christianus," meaning "follower of Christ." The term "Christ" derives from the Ancient Greek word "khrīstós," meaning "Messiah."

Throughout history, the name Christian has been associated with significant individuals in Christianity. Saint Christina of Persia, a 6th-century martyr, was renowned for her unwavering faith. Christina of Bolsena, known as Christina the Great Martyr in the Eastern Orthodox Church, was a 3rd-century martyr who symbolized the strength of her beliefs. Christina the Astonishing, a 12th-century holy-woman, inspired many with her spiritual devotion.

In the 17th and 18th centuries, Christian gained popularity as a female first name in Scotland, further cementing its connection to the Christian faith.
